General Description

The MFB-3300 is a passive MMIC bandpass filter. It is a low loss integrated filter that passes the Ka (26-40GHz) band. Passive GaAs MMIC technology allows production of smaller filter constructions that replace larger form factor circuit board constructions. Tight fabrication tolerances allow for less unit to unit variation than traditional filter technologies. The MFB-3300 is available as a wire bondable chip. Low unit to unit variation allow for accurate simulations using the provided S2P file taken from measured production units.

Specifications

Absolute Maximum Ratings

Exposure to maximum rating conditions for extended periods may reduce device reliability. There is no damage to device with only one parameter set at the limit and all other parameters set at or below their nominal value. Exceeding any of the limits listed here may result in permanent damage to the device.

ParameterMaximum RatingUnit
Maximum Operating Temperature 125°C
Maximum Storage Temperature 125°C
Minimum Operating Temperature -65°C
Minimum Storage Temperature -65°C
RF Power Handling 30dBm
